Wame’s killer case gathers dust

The Malawi Police Service (MPS) is yet to take to court murder suspect of well-known preacher evangelist Shadreck Wame.

Wame, who was a darling of many Malawians who normally fell for his passionate sermons, was found dead in his house on October 28.

The Police arrested Limbani Rabson Maliro in November last year for allegedly having hand in Wame’s death in Thyolo.

Since then little has been done on the case despite President Professor Arthur Peter Mutharika ordering the police to speed up the case.

Earlier this year, National Police spokesperson James Kadadzera, said the police are now ready with all the information which they will present in court.

“We have managed to gather all the evidence required for the charge of murder which we feel the suspect committed. The interrogations we have carried out give us confidence that the suspect has a case to answer. It is now up to the court to decide when we should appear before the court of law for the proceedings,” Kadadzera said.

Meanwhile Malawians are keenly waiting for the case with other proposing life sentence for the suspect.
